Hi everyone smile.gif
I've been struggling with what I thought of as acne for 8 years now. I've overcome the horrible stages when I started to use organic facial masks and such but I have a weird pattern I would like to bring up and possibly seek help from all of you biggrin.gif

I had to switch moisturizers and cleansers many many times (every 2 months or so) because the effects of them start to fade away with time. At first, it would work really well, then it would not work well and make it worse... It's been bothering me so I went online, researched, and tried to switch to organic products too. Apparently, chemical or organic doesn't matter for my skin.

Some of the moisturizers, they would ball up (as if they've solidified) when I rub my skin... It's not a pleasant feeling and usually that's associated with feeling like there's a "layer" of moisturizer on my skin. Even when they don't cause whiteheads, I just don't want them to be "balling up" and come off as "goo" when I rub my face.

Then there's the problem of whiteheads. I tried to stay away from heavy moisturizers as I thought it would be the cause of whiteheads. My whiteheads are always on my upper cheeks (diagonal to my eyes). To get rid of them, I've tried salicylic acid (Neutrogena and all) but they don't seem to be doing the job.. .. .. .. .. sad.gif

So my question are,
1. What could be the reason for some moisturizer to "ball up" when I rub my skin?
2. Does BP 2.5% work relatively well for sensitive/acne prone skin?
3. Would rather "dry" condition for my skin cause whiteheads to form easier?

I think I would have more questions but those are probably more important to me right now than anything else. If any of you have any suggestions, please let me know... I need all the help I can get sad.gif
I think I'm very near to being clear and I'd like to get there ASAP! tongue.gif
